600mm cable ladder
Bending company's 600mm cable ladder typically refers to a ladder-type cable tray with a width of 600 millimeters. This is a cable tray designed for routing large-diameter, high-weight power cables, known for its strong load-bearing capacity and excellent ventilation and heat dissipation.
Here is a detailed analysis and technical selection guide for this specification:
The core parameters of a "600mm cable ladder" directly determine its application positioning:
| Parameter | Specification | Technical Significance & Selection Impact |
|---|---|---|
| Width | 600mm | A large-width specification capable of accommodating multiple rows of large cross-section cables (e.g., high-voltage power cables, dense busbars) or enabling multi-tier routing of power and data cables. |
| Structure Type | Ladder Type | The rung structure provides unparalleled open ventilation, offering the best heat dissipation performance, relatively light self-weight, and ease of installation. |
| Typical Height | Common: 75mm, 100mm, 150mm, 200mm | Height affects lateral stiffness and cable capacity. A 600mm wide tray typically requires a height of ≥100mm to ensure overall rigidity. |
| Material & Fabrication | Hot-dip galvanized steel (mainstream), stainless steel, aluminum alloy. | Hot-dip galvanizing suits most industrial environments; highly corrosive environments like coastal areas or chemical plants may require stainless steel or a higher-grade coating. |
| Load & Span | High safe working load, typical support spans of 3-6 meters (requires precise calculation). | The specific span must be determined based on total cable weight and the supplier's load-span curve to prevent excessive deflection. |
Due to its exceptional load-bearing and heat dissipation capabilities, the 600mm wide ladder tray is primarily used for these critical power pathways:
Power Infrastructure: Main cable galleries in power plants and substations.
Heavy Industrial Plants: Power trunk lines in workshops for steel, petrochemical, and automotive manufacturing.
Large Transportation Hubs: Power supply trunk line trays in airports and subway stations.
Data Centers: High-voltage power distribution trunks from the main distribution area to zone distribution cabinets (distinct from data cable mesh trays).

To ensure system safety and reliability, the following engineering details are crucial:
Load Calculation is Mandatory: This is the most critical step. Calculate the total weight of all cables (including future expansion) and use supplier data to verify that the deflection of the 600mm wide specification at the planned span meets standards (typically required ≤ span/200).
Select the Correct Side Rail Height: A 600mm width must be paired with sufficient side rail height (e.g., 150mm) to ensure overall torsional and bending rigidity, preventing twisting or tipping under load.
Focus on Connection Strength: The connection points (splice plates, bolts) of large-width, heavy-load trays are critical weak points. High-strength connectors must be used, and installation torque must meet specifications.
Support System Compatibility: The size and strength of hanger rods and trapezes must be system-matched to the tray's load and span. Lateral seismic bracing should be designed for long runs to prevent sway.
Tray Fill Ratio: The total cross-sectional area of cables should not exceed 40%-50% of the tray's internal cross-sectional area to ensure heat dissipation and space for future expansion.
